Subject: [PATCH 1/2] mtd: pxa3xx_nand: fix a memory leak

In pxa3xx_nand_remove, we should call nand_release instead of
mtd_device_unregister to properly free bad block table memory
and bad block descriptor memory.

Signed-off-by: Axel Lin <axel.lin@...il.com>
---
 drivers/mtd/nand/pxa3xx_nand.c |    2 +-
 1 files changed, 1 insertions(+), 1 deletions(-)

diff --git a/drivers/mtd/nand/pxa3xx_nand.c b/drivers/mtd/nand/pxa3xx_nand.c
index 1fb3b3a..f7040ea 100644
--- a/drivers/mtd/nand/pxa3xx_nand.c
+++ b/drivers/mtd/nand/pxa3xx_nand.c
@@ -1119,7 +1119,7 @@ static int pxa3xx_nand_remove(struct platform_device *pdev)
 	clk_put(info->clk);
 
 	if (mtd) {
-		mtd_device_unregister(mtd);
+		nand_release(mtd);
 		kfree(mtd);
 	}
 	return 0;
